Firefox 无法初始化应用程序安全崩溃

Firefox 无法初始化应用程序安全崩溃

你好,几分钟前我安装了 Ubuntu(我对 Ubuntu 还很陌生),每当我想要打开 Firefox 时,我都会收到一个以“无法初始化应用程序安全性...”开头的错误。

此外,当我尝试重新启动 Ubuntu 时,它会停止,我必须使用电源按钮手动关闭。关闭期间会出现一条消息

终止所有剩余进程 --> 失败

如果你能帮助我,我会很高兴,无论如何谢谢你

答案1

听起来你有一个损坏的 Firefox 配置文件来解决这个问题,你需要运行 Firefox 配置文件管理器来执行此操作打开一个终端打开 dash 并输入终端并在提示符下输入此命令,firefox -profilemanager如下所示

终端显示 firefox -profilemanager 命令

按下Enter按键

你应该会看到这样的对话框

Firefox 配置文件管理器

您需要先删除默认配置文件,然后创建新配置文件

希望这可以帮助

答案2

此错误消息可能由以下三个问题之一引起:

1)你是硬盘空间不足

2)权限不正确在你的 mozilla / firefox 目录中~/.mozilla

3)A损坏的数据库cert8.db

因此,尽管许多人建议您简单地删除您的 Firefox 配置文件,但这并不能真正解决问题,而且您将丢失您的自定义内容(书签)。

因此,首先,请检查您的主分区或根分区是否已满。如果已满,请腾出更多空间。

其次,确保您的权限正确(这将修复您的主目录、Firefox 或其他目录中的任何权限问题)。

sudo chown -R your_user:your_user /home/your_user

最后,如果失败,删除 cert8.db

rm -f ~/.mozilla/firefox/*.default/cert8.db

有关详细信息,请参阅http://kb.mozillazine.org/Could_not_initialize_the_browser_security_component

这三个步骤之一应该可以解决问题,而无需删除您的自定义设置。

答案3

尝试这个

sudo chown -R $USER:$USER ~/.mozilla

答案4

如果你有兴趣看的话,我今天发现 Firefox 及其配置文件的功能比大多数人想象的要多一些。

无需任何插件的 Android 版 Firefox 正在监听来自 XBox 和三星智能电视等设备的 DLNA 广播消息,然后向这些设备发出 UPNP 请求以接收从这些设备返回的 XML 数据。

对我来说,这不仅包括电视的品牌和型号,还包括序列号,而且它不像我的简单 Android 设备可以流式传输到电视或玩 XBox 游戏。

下面显示的是我捕获的请求和回复,其中使用 XXX 替换了一些数据,并且我还必须调整 XML 中的 HTML 标签以便它能够发布。

GET /smp_24_ hxxp/1.1
Host: X.X.X.40:7676
User-Agent: Mozilla/5.0 (Android; Tablet; rv:36.0) Gecko/36.0 Firefox/36.0
Accept: text/html,application/xhtml+xml,application/xml;q=0.9,*/*;q=0.8
Accept-Language: en-GB,en;q=0.5
Accept-Encoding: gzip, deflate
Connection: keep-alive

hxxp/1.1 200 OK
CONTENT-LANGUAGE: UTF-8
CONTENT-TYPE: text/xml; charset="utf-8"
CONTENT-LENGTH: 1167
Date: Thu, 01 Jan 1970 03:59:18 GMT
connection: close
Application-URL: hxxp://X.XX.40:80/ws/app/
SERVER: SHP, UPnP/1.0, Samsung UPnP SDK/1.0

[?xml version="1.0"?][root xmlns='urn:schemas-upnp-org:device-1-0' xmlns:sec='hxxp://www.sec.co.kr/dlna' xmlns:dlna='urn:schemas-dlna-org:device-1-0'] [specVersion]  [major]1[/major]  [minor]0[/minor] [/specVersion] [device]  [deviceType]urn:dial-multiscreen-org:device:dialreceiver:1[/deviceType]  [friendlyName][TV]Samsung50[/friendlyName]  [manufacturer]Samsung Electronics[/manufacturer]  [manufacturerURL]hxxp://www.samsung.com/sec[/manufacturerURL]  [modelDescription]Samsung TV NS[/modelDescription]  [modelName]XXX9200[/modelName]  [modelNumber]1.0[/modelNumber]  [modelURL]hxxp://www.samsung.com/sec[/modelURL]  [serialNumber]XXXXXXXXXX[/serialNumber]  [UDN]uuid:0dbXXXXXXXXXXXX[/UDN]  [sec:deviceID]XXXXXXOMKVUK[/sec:deviceID]  [sec:ProductCap]Resolution:1280X720,Y2013[/sec:ProductCap]  [serviceList]   [service]    [serviceType]urn:dial-multiscreen-org:service:dial:1[/serviceType]    [serviceId]urn:dial-multiscreen-org:serviceId:dial[/serviceId]    [controlURL]/smp_26_[/controlURL]    [eventSubURL]/smp_27_[/eventSubURL]    [SCPDURL]/smp_25_[/SCPDURL]   [/service]  [/serviceList] [/device][/root]

相关内容